Arrange the fractions $$\frac{3}{4},\frac{5}{12},\frac{13}{16},\frac{16}{29},\frac{3}{8}$$ ascending order of magnitude
Fractions : $$\frac{3}{4},\frac{5}{12},\frac{13}{16},\frac{16}{29},\frac{3}{8}$$
L.C.M. of denominators (4,12,16,29,8) = 1392
Thus, fractions are changed to : $$\frac{1044}{1392},$$ $$\frac{580}{1392},$$ $$\frac{1131}{1392},$$ $$\frac{768}{1392},$$ $$\frac{522}{1392}$$
Now the denominators are equal and fraction are arranged on the basis of numerators
= $$\frac{522}{1392}<$$ $$\frac{580}{1392}<$$ $$\frac{768}{1392}<$$ $$\frac{1044}{1392}<$$ $$\frac{1131}{1392}$$
$$\equiv$$ $$\frac{3}{8}<\frac{5}{12}<\frac{16}{29}<\frac{3}{4}<\frac{13}{16}$$
